This is my 2022 VW Golf R Review. In this video, I’ll give you a complete tour of the Golf R 2022. The Volkswagen Golf R has been completely updated for 2022. The new VW Golf R is faster, sharper, and gets a bunch of modern tech. The 2022 Golf R makes 315-hp and will go from 0-60 in 4.3 seconds.

The MK8 Golf R and GTI are the only two variants of the Golf that are now available stateside. The Golf R MK8 will take on the next-gen Honda Civic Type R when it debuts later this year. In my Golf R review we will check out the new Golf R Drift Mode and Special Mode. We will also hear the Golf R Exhaust sound. I’ll also go over the 2022 Volkswagen Golf R Interior which has been pretty controversial. Of course, I will also break down the 2022 VW Golf R Price. The Golf R is one of my personal favorite hatchbacks but the new one is not without flaws. The interior of the new Golf R 2022 has virtually no buttons - which can turn some shoppers away. But overall, the VW Golf R is a better buy than the 2022 Audi S3.

280.73 -> Now first, I want to kick it off by talking about
282.51 -> the drive modes.
283.343 -> You're working with the Comfort, Sport, Race, Drift,
285.81 -> Special, which is really Nürburgring and Custom.
288.31 -> Now Comfort and Sport are pretty self-explanatory,
290.47 -> Race mode, which can actually be activated by hitting
292.68 -> this 'R' right here on the steering wheel,
294.64 -> is basically your sport plus mode.
296.28 -> Put it in Drift mode,
297.22 -> which Volkswagen warns over and over again
299.3 -> is only for when you're on the track.
301.21 -> Put it in this mode and this thing will send
303.07 -> all the available rear torque to the outside wheels,
305.66 -> so you can drift very, very easily.
307.52 -> Special Mode aka Nürburgring mode,
309.29 -> is basically like sport plus.
310.69 -> Plus, this is the mode you want to use
312.24 -> when you're on the track, specifically,
314.61 -> on the North Loop of the Nürburgring.
316.94 -> As you can see, Volkswagen says here,
318.59 -> the race driving profile is better suited for race courses
321.48 -> without the unique characteristics of the North Loop.
324.09 -> Meaning the Golf R specifically has a mode
327.65 -> for the North Loop of the Nürburgring.
329.33 -> That's pretty cool.
330.163 -> And then of course you have Custom Mode
331.71 -> where you can go through and customize various settings
333.67 -> to fit your wants and needs.

509.77 -> Speaking of pricing, let's get into the pricing details.
512.18 -> Now I'm not sure how many of you know this,
513.74 -> but we will no longer be getting the regular Golf
515.69 -> in the United States,
516.54 -> which means we just have the Golf GTI and the golf R.
519.72 -> The Golf GTI starts right under $30,000,
521.757 -> and the Golf R starts at $44,640,
526.09 -> if you get it with a six-speed manual,
527.88 -> and $45,440, if you get it with a seven-speed dual-clutch.
532.2 -> And at that price tag, everything is standard
534.182 -> just like it should be.
535.45 -> Starting on the outside,
536.47 -> every Golf R comes standard with LED headlamps
539.2 -> and LED daytime running lights.
540.79 -> You also get that cool signature Volkswagen light bar
543.06 -> that you see on every new Volkswagen these days.
545.36 -> You get LED taillights on the back,
547.36 -> and they look really sharp.
548.8 -> The Golf R comes standard with 19 inch wheels
551.04 -> that look really dope and this cool signature,
553.44 -> R-puddle light that looks really nice.
555.47 -> Hop inside the Golf R and you get
557.18 -> R-design Nappa leather seats that are pretty comfortable.
559.95 -> The front seats are heated and cooled as standard.
563.22 -> You'll also get heated rear seats,
564.81 -> so the back passengers can stay warm,
566.66 -> and you also get a really cool looking steering wheel
569.35 -> that is heated.
570.41 -> All that standard.
571.43 -> Tech wise, everything I showed you earlier is standard
574.36 -> including the infotainment with Apple CarPlay,
576.49 -> Android Auto and navigation.
578.64 -> The really cool digital instrument display is also standard
581.45 -> along with the Harman Kardon sound system.
583.47 -> Safety and driver Assist tech wise,
585.27 -> you get a rear view camera, no 360 camera here.
587.98 -> You also get Adaptive Cruise Control,
589.87 -> blind spot monitoring, Lane Keep Assist, rear traffic alert,
592.67 -> road sign recognition, front collision warning,
595.21 -> high beam assist, a heads-up display, which is really nice.
598.63 -> And this thing will also automatically park itself.
601.35 -> All this is standard.
602.33 -> So yeah, you're pretty much packed and ready to go
604.33 -> and you should be for a Golf that cost over $44,000.
608.12 -> All right, in terms of horsepower and torque.
609.62 -> Power comes from a 2.0-liter, 4-cylinder turbo engine
612.21 -> pumping out a total of 315 horsepower,
615.62 -> and 310 lb-ft of torque,
618.38 -> and it's mated to a 7-speed dual-clutch transmission.
621.03 -> Again, you can get a 6-speed manual,
622.68 -> but only in North America.
624.5 -> Now, with the 7-speed dual-clutch,
626.05 -> you can do 0 to 60 in 4.5 seconds.
628.33 -> I did it in just 4.3 seconds.
630.582 -> Others have done it much quicker like I said earlier.
632.98 -> And you have a top speed of 155 miles an hour.
636.33 -> As for fuel economy, the Golf R will give you 23 city
639.44 -> and 30 highway.
640.46 -> You have a 14.5 gallon tank capacity.
643.62 -> I'm averaging after a few days of driving
645.69 -> a total of 23.9 miles a gallon, not bad.
649.04 -> On this trip alone, I'm only averaging 10 miles a gallon,
651.36 -> so you can see I've been driving pretty crazy.
